[Qemu-devel] [PATCH for-4.0 v2 18/37] tcg/arm: Force qemu_ld/st arguments into fixed registers |
Date: |
Fri, 23 Nov 2018 15:45:39 +0100 |
This is an incremental step toward moving the qemu_ld/st
code sequence out of line.
Signed-off-by: Richard Henderson <address@hidden>
---
tcg/arm/tcg-target.inc.c | 113 +++++++++++++++++++++++++--------------
1 file changed, 73 insertions(+), 40 deletions(-)
